In an exciting announcement from Gamescom Opening Night Live, two of gaming’s biggest franchises are joining forces again. Capcom’s upcoming Monster Hunter Wilds and Square Enix’s long-lasting MMO, Final Fantasy 14, have revealed a new crossover event. This event promises to bring a taste of each universe to the other. The collaboration will launch in the coming months, offering a significant content update for both fanbases.
For Final Fantasy 14 players, the new trial will pit them against Arkveld, the main monster from Monster Hunter Wilds. This tough beast will be part of a multi-difficulty encounter. Players will have the chance to earn a unique Seikret mount and a cute Palico minion as a reward for their victory. This highly anticipated trial is set for an early October release.
Meanwhile, to return the favor, Monster Hunter Wilds players will face a true challenge from Eorzea: the iconic robotic boss, Omega. A new trailer featuring the thrilling theme “eScape” showcases the Omega encounter, which is sure to challenge even the most experienced hunters. Players who succeed will be able to customize their Seikret with a Chocobo mount skin, a neat nod to the Final Fantasy series. The Omega part of the collaboration is scheduled to go live in late September.
This isn’t the first time the two series have teamed up. A similar crossover took place during the Stormblood expansion of Final Fantasy 14, where players fought the legendary Rathalos. That event also included a Behemoth fight for Monster Hunter players and is still a fan favorite.
